At Altagram, we are seeking a talented Localization Engineer to join our team in the APAC region. In this pivotal role, you will support the project management team by analyzing and preparing localization kits. Additionally, you will collaborate closely with the Linguistic team, providing assistance throughout all localization processes. This includes ensuring the seamless operation of our CAT tools and localization software, particularly MemoQ, Plunet, and Smartling.

This position can be done fully remote, the candidate should ideally be based in the APAC Time zone.
 
YOUR ROLE

  • Conduct thorough analysis and preparation of diverse source files and formats to optimize localization project workflows.
  • Partner with various teams to enhance their workflows, assisting with repetitive and specialized tasks to improve overall efficiency.
  • Identify technical training needs and lead informative sessions for project managers and linguistic coordinators, empowering the team with essential skills.
  • Actively participate in internal or client calls to provide support to project managers and sales representatives, ensuring effective communication and collaboration.
  • Offer comprehensive assistance to the entire team in utilizing our tools and resolving any technical challenges that may arise.
Your profile
  • Extensive experience in localization processes and localization engineering, demonstrating a strong foundation in the field.
  • In-depth knowledge of key localization tools, including MemoQ, Plunet, and Smartling, ensuring efficient project execution.
  • A solid grasp of regular expressions is essential for this role, facilitating precise text manipulation and localization.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English are required to convey ideas clearly and effectively.
  • A proactive and independent mindset, with the ability to solve problems and make decisive decisions autonomously.
  • A minimum of 3-4 years of experience as a Localization Engineer, showcasing a depth of knowledge and expertise.
  • Confidence in managing customer relationships, paired with excellent interpersonal communication abilities.
  • Familiarity with standard software, particularly MS Office, with a focus on Excel for data management and analysis.
  • Familiarity with the principles of internationalization and globalization, enhancing the ability to work in diverse markets.

About us
Altagram is a global multilingual game localization and audio production agency. The company was founded in 2013 by Marie Amigues and is headquartered in Berlin, with additional offices in Montréal and Seoul.

Our team of experienced professionals offers a wide range of services, from localization, voice-over recording, quality assurance to culturalization. We provide customized solutions to meet our clients' needs in over 65 languages, working with some of the biggest names in the gaming industry.
